Sorry to hi-jack the thread, but if you are interested, I have an HKS SSQV dump valve for sale. I Have just gone back to the original recirc. vv on my 1999 UK Impreza, as the noise was not really my thing after several weeks.(Though the pops and bangs from the decat exhaust on high rev throttle lift off were interesting!)
It was fitted to my car for approx 6 weeks and is in excellent condition, in original box, and with ALL the bits to fit, including fitting diagram (is easy to fit anyway), intercooler bracket/flange/hoses/clips/bolts etc.....

I believe it should fit any 99/00 UK Impreza.... and guess that includes RB5 (Should be same as UK99 I think)

sorry mate i think i have found a sqv for sale.

if you want to start a group buy, start off with info from supplier on price and discount for bulk orders
then put a post up on the forum for a group buy then wait for interest.
people wanting one then email you to confirm price and etc..
have a closing date for group buy and wait for all cheques to arrive. the rest is straight forward.
